import sqlalchemy as sa
|
|
|
|
from neutron_lib import context
|
|
from neutron_lib.db import model_base
|
|
|
|
from neutron_lib.tests.unit.db import _base as db_base
|
|
|
|
|
|
class TestTable(model_base.BASEV2, model_base.HasProject,
|
|
model_base.HasId, model_base.HasStatusDescription):
|
|
|
|
name = sa.Column(sa.String(8), primary_key=True)
|
|
|
|
|
|
class TestModelBase(db_base.SqlTestCase):
|
|
|
|
def setUp(self):
|
|
super(TestModelBase, self).setUp()
|
|
self.ctx = context.Context('user', 'project')
|
|
self.session = self.ctx.session
|
|
|
|
def test_model_base(self):
|
|
foo = TestTable(name='meh')
|
|
self.assertEqual('meh', foo.name)
|
|
self.assertIn('meh', str(foo)) # test foo.__repr__
|
|
cols = [k for k, _v in foo] # test foo.__iter__ and foo.next
|
|
self.assertIn('name', cols)
|
|
|
|
def test_get_set_tenant_id_tenant(self):
|
|
foo = TestTable(tenant_id='tenant')
|
|
self.assertEqual('tenant', foo.get_tenant_id())
|
|
foo.set_tenant_id('project')
|
|
self.assertEqual('project', foo.get_tenant_id())
|
|
|
|
def test_get_set_tenant_id_project(self):
|
|
foo = TestTable(project_id='project')
|
|
self.assertEqual('project', foo.get_tenant_id())
|
|
foo.set_tenant_id('tenant')
|
|
self.assertEqual('tenant', foo.get_tenant_id())
|
|
|
|
def test_project_id_attribute(self):
|
|
foo = TestTable(project_id='project')
|
|
self.assertEqual('project', foo.project_id)
|
|
self.assertEqual('project', foo.tenant_id)
|
|
|
|
def test_tenant_id_attribute(self):
|
|
foo = TestTable(tenant_id='tenant')
|
|
self.assertEqual('tenant', foo.project_id)
|
|
self.assertEqual('tenant', foo.tenant_id)
|
